THE VERY FIRST THANKSGIVING
DAY
- by Rhonda Gowler Greene
- Paintings by Susan Gaber
- Atheneum 2002 / ages 4-8
-
- The Very First Thanksgiving is the story of the first Thanksgiving
celebration, told in "cumulative rhyme" like the popular
"This is the House That Jack Built" book.
-
- It introduces young readers to America's most beloved national
tradition, using exquisite paintings by Susan Gaber to transport
the reader back to the earliest days of American history. The
illustrations were designed in acrylic paint, and are soft depictions
of heartwarming scenes that will stick in the reader's memory
for years to come.
